Output 82538795e40314dcb022a8c585ccb3b9e644590f5c883d2108b1904d17227003:39

value
459796
script pubkey
OP_0 OP_PUSHBYTES_20 1dd3aeadeac184ba4fbd96c55297bad309cd5bc5
address
bc1qrhf6at02cxzt5naajmz499a66vyu6k79f06kj6
transaction
82538795e40314dcb022a8c585ccb3b9e644590f5c883d2108b1904d17227003
spent
true